Rodney Atkins is a country music artist from Tennessee. He has released seven studio albums and has had several hit singles, including "Take a Back Road", "Watching You", and "If You're Going Through Hell". He is known for his traditional country sound and positive, uplifting lyrics. Following is our collection on famous quotes by Rodney Atkins on life, education, family.
I was a sickly baby, and after two sets of adoptive parents took me home, they returned me to the orphanage because of a serious respiratory infection. But as they say, the third time's a charm, because my mom and dad adopted me and took me into their home where I was raised in a family full of love. — Rodney Atkins
